The Alaka'ina Foundation Family of Companies (FOCs) is seeking a Sr. Technical Writer (Part-Time) to provide engineering design support for a DoD program in Orlando, Florida.

***This is a Temporary part-time position. ***

DESCRIPTION OF R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Supporting technical data tracking, versioning, and life cycle, be knowledgeable with assigned project writing specifications or standards.
  • Supporting DoD Technical Manual development and/or interactive electronic technical manuals (IETM)
  • Developing technical data leveraged from source data.
  • Completing and delivering a high quality product on schedule and ensuring final documentation clearly and effectively communicates the technical information and data to appropriate audiences;.
  • Ensuring documents are developed in accordance with program specifications.
  • Collecting and accumulating appropriate technical information and data through researching and analyzing technical data and publications, engineering drawings, test procedures, design specifications/documentation, software description documents, engineering documents and interviewing technical experts.
  • Working in a team environment, taking direction with minimal follow-up to complete a project.
  • Representing the organization as a subject matter expert (SME) on projects if necessary.
  • May be required to travel.
  • Supporting technical content development of Operation and Maintenance Manuals (O&M), Planned Maintenance System (PMS) and Commercial-Off-The-Shelf (COTS) Manual and Associated Supplemental Data.
  • Supporting technical content development of Engineering, Testing, and Logistics documents such as: Trainer Facility Report (TFR); Safety Assessment Report (SAR); Operations Security (OPSEC) and Cybersecurity Implementation Plan; Technical Report - Study/Services; Product Engineering Design Data and Associated Lists (PEDDAL); Engineering Data for Provisioning (EDFP); Bill of Materials (BOM) for Logistics and Supply Chain Risk Management; Equipment Inventory Records (EIRS); Software Development Plan (SDP); Risk Management Plan (RMP); Configuration Management Plan (CMP); Systems Engineering Management Plan (SEMP); Requirements Traceability Verification Matrix (RTVM); and Test And Evaluation Program Plan (TEPP).
  • Other duties as assigned by Supervisor.

REQUIRED DEGREE/EDUCATION/CERTIFICATION:

Bachelor's degree in English, Journalism or similar discipline. Additional experience may substitute in lieu of a degree.

DESIRED S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E:

  • At least four (4) years' experience as a technical writer of military specifications, standards, and technical manuals.
  • Experience with original writing or scientific, technical, engineering or other professional material requiring an understanding of the basic concepts, practices and specialized vocabulary of the appropriate scientific and technical field is preferred.
  • Experience acquiring additional information about the field and related fields to describe the principles, operations, and basic concepts in clear simple language is preferred.
  • A technical understanding of military or commercial systems, and technical writing/editing principles, theories, standards and concepts; strong working knowledge of the development of technical manuals and documentation; and strong working knowledge of computer-based tools in the production of technical documentation is preferred.
  • Ability to grasp new concepts quickly; to maintain the confidentiality of sensitive information; strong interpersonal, verbal and written communication skills to accurately analyze, document and develop technical procedures.
  • Ability to work both independently in a team environment is preferred.
  • Experience with Navy, Navy training system, or Navy ships is preferred.
  • Experience with technical documentation and technical data packages (TDP) in-process reviews is preferred.
  • AutoCAD Drafting experience is a plus.

REQUIRED CITIZENSHIP AND CLEARANCE:

  • Must be a US citizen.
  • Must have an active secret clearance.
